Landslide at Sylhet stone quarry kills 4 workers

Four workers were killed in a landslide at the country's biggest stone quarry at Bholaganj in Companyganj upazila of the district on Sunday night.

The deceased were identified as Moin Uddin, 40, son of Etim Hossain, Dana Mia, 42, son of Anwar Hossain, Delwar, 24, son of Shahjalal, and Emdadul Haque Selim, 42, son of Siddik Ali of Kathalbari village in the upazila.

Officer-in-Charge Delwar Hossain of Companyganj Police Station said the incident took place when the workers were extracting stones from the quarry at around 9:00pm.

On information, law enforcers led by Sub-Inspector Akram Hossain went to the spot and recovered the bodies with the help of locals.
